1. Product Overview

The WilTec 20-Ton Hydraulic Shop Press (Model 61978) is designed for various pressing, bending, and crushing operations in professional and home workshop environments. Constructed from high-quality alloy steel, this robust frame press features an integrated manometer for precise pressure control and adjustable working height to accommodate different materials and project requirements. Its versatile design makes it suitable for industrial, agricultural, and craft applications.

3. Assembly

The WilTec 20-Ton Hydraulic Shop Press requires assembly. It is recommended to have at least two people for safe assembly due to the weight and size of the components. Refer to the included assembly diagram for detailed component identification and placement.

Assembly Steps:

  1. Unpack Components: Carefully remove all parts from the packaging and verify against the parts list.
  2. Assemble the Frame: Attach the base supports to the vertical frame pillars using the provided bolts and nuts. Ensure all connections are secure.
  3. Install the Crossbeams: Mount the adjustable crossbeams onto the vertical pillars. These beams allow for height adjustment of the work surface.
  4. Mount the Hydraulic Jack: Secure the 20-ton hydraulic jack to the top crossbeam. Ensure the jack is properly seated and fastened.
  5. Attach the Manometer: Connect the manometer to the hydraulic jack as per the instructions to monitor pressure.
  6. Install Support Jaws: Place the support jaws onto the adjustable crossbeams. These are used to hold the workpiece.
  7. Final Inspection: Double-check all connections for tightness and ensure the press is stable before first use.

5. Operating Instructions

Follow these steps for safe and effective operation of your hydraulic press.

Pressing Procedure:

  1. Prepare the Workpiece: Ensure the item to be pressed is clean and properly positioned on the support jaws.
  2. Close Release Valve: Close the release valve on the hydraulic jack by turning it clockwise until it is tight.
  3. Apply Pressure: Insert the pump handle into the jack's socket and pump slowly to raise the ram. Observe the manometer to monitor the applied pressure.
  4. Monitor Workpiece: Continuously observe the workpiece during pressing. If any unusual sounds or movements occur, immediately stop and assess the situation.
  5. Release Pressure: Once the operation is complete, slowly open the release valve by turning it counter-clockwise. The ram will retract.
  6. Remove Workpiece: Carefully remove the pressed item from the support jaws.

7. Troubleshooting

This section addresses common issues you might encounter with your hydraulic press.

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Ram does not lift or lifts slowly.Low hydraulic fluid level; air in the hydraulic system; release valve open; faulty pump.Check and refill hydraulic fluid; bleed air from the system; ensure release valve is fully closed; inspect or replace pump.
Ram drifts down under load.Leaking seals in the hydraulic jack; release valve not fully closed.Inspect and replace seals; ensure release valve is tightly closed.
Manometer shows no pressure or incorrect reading.Manometer faulty or improperly connected; air in the manometer line.Check connection; bleed air; replace manometer if faulty.
Unusual noises during operation.Loose components; lack of lubrication; internal jack issue.Tighten all fasteners; lubricate moving parts; consult a qualified technician for jack repair.
